繪製序列圖的步驟包括:
確定序列圖的範圍和場景。這包括確定要描述的具體用例或步驟。
繪製參與者和接口類。如果序列圖涉及用戶和其他實體,應沿序列圖左側列出用戶步驟、控制器類和每個實體類,爲持續類和系統類繪製框。
添加所需消息。將每條消息指向將實現相應消息的類,並添加活動條來指示每個對象實例的生命週期。
包含返回消息。爲了清晰起見,應添加所需的返回消息。
爲循環、可選步驟和替代步驟添加框架。如果序列圖包含這些元素,應使用專門的框架來表示。
使用軟件工具進行繪圖。如果使用軟件如億圖圖示,新建一箇序列圖文件,並從符號庫中選擇基本繪圖形狀(如正方形)來代表不同的步驟或對象。軟件通常具有自動對齊功能,但也可以使用“分佈”功能來排列多箇圖形。如果需要,可以全選字體後統一進行修改,以調整默認字體。